- La Parisienne — French: Step into a sun-drenched corner of Paris where the scent of buttery, golden-flaked croissants and savory melted Gruyère fills the air. Artfully arranged boards of artisanal cheeses and cured meats invite long, lingering conversations, while a selection of velvety quiches—from classic Lorraine to delicate leek and goat cheese—boast perfectly crisp crusts and rich, custard-like centers. Whether tucking into a decadent Croque Monsieur or a vibrant avocado croissant, diners find themselves transported to a charming sidewalk café where every bite celebrates the simple elegance of French bistro culture.
